4 This patch adds a feature to set and save a tick value for machines that do not keep
5 good time with the default tick value. This does not adjust the value itself, it simply
6 keeps the current value between start/stop and reboots. I believe this might be quite
7 useful for those with bad tick values due to overclocking or just plain broken
8 hardware. It doesn't have any adverse effect on those who don't need the change.
